Specifications include, but are not limited to: The project will consist of demolishing the old structure/diversion and constructing a new concrete spillway/diversion along with constructing a new 12’x20’ CMU block access building. New power and communication lines will be laid to the building (5,500 LF). A 16” steel water line pipe will be rehabilitated with a CIPP liner (1,400 LF). To improve access to the structure, a road base access road will also be constructed with a concrete retaining wall on both sides of the road. The Project consists of the following: • Construct 12 ft wide UTBC access road (180 ft) to the diversion structure off of the existing trail in Wheeler Creek Canyon (adjacent to Ogden Canyon). • Construct various size concrete MSE retaining walls along the access road (12 ft max height). • Construct Concrete Diversion Spillway structure • Construct 12’x20’ CMU Diversion Control Building • Install 5,500’ of Power & Communications Conduit open trench and 100’ directional drilling • Install 1,400’ of cured in place pipe (CIPP) liner for an existing 16” water line • Bypass Wheeler Creek during construction will also be required
